首先 ,如何查询自己的IP地址,如果是在windows的环境下,你有很多方法来查询,最简单的一种是双击打开“网上邻居”,然后选择“查看网络邻居”选中“本地连接”然后右击选择“属性"一栏,在弹出的对话框中双击Internet协议,就会看到你设置的IP地址,如果你是利用DHCP来来分配的地址,那这种方法就没法查到了。不过别急,还有别的方法,你刚才右击选的是”属性”,这次选择状态这一项,然后选择“支持"一栏,然后你就会看到你的IP地址,默认网关,还有子网掩码。如果你还想知道更详细的内容,就点击“详细内容”,你就会看到很多详细的内容了:你的网卡地址,也就是实际地址也成为MAC地址,还有DNS服务器,这些就不多说了。还有一种查询的方法是利用命令行的方式来查询,首先点击开始菜单,单击“运行”,在对话框中输入cmd,然后点击“确定”,在弹出的界面中输入ipconfig  /all ,你就会看到弹出很多代码,这些东西就是你所要的。

 

网络知识知多少?_休闲

host name 就是你的主机名字,然后就是一些IP路由,是否支持WINS,后面的网络连接的内容就不用多说了,无非又是,网卡地址,IP地址,等等.

 如果是在Linux下,你可以用命令ifconfig来查询,一般后面;要加一个参数eth0 ,这就是你的网卡名字,

  网络知识知多少?_网络基础_02

  • eth0:就是网路卡的代号,也有lo 这个loopback ;
  • HWaddr:就是网路卡的硬体位址,俗称的MAC 是也;
  • inet addr:IPv4 的IP 位址,后续的Bcast, Mask 分别代表的是Broadcast 与netmask 喔!
  • inet6 addr
    是IPv6 的版本的IP ,我们没有使用,所以略过;
    MTU:就是最大传输字节
  • RX:那一行代表的是网路由启动到目前为止的封包接收情况, packets 代表封包数、errors 代表封包发生错误的数量、 dropped 代表封包由于有问题而遭丢弃的数量等等
  • TX:与RX 相反,为网路由启动到目前为止的传送情况;
  • collisions
    代表封包碰撞的情况,如果发生太多次, 表示你的网路状况不太好;
  • txqueuelen:代表用来传输资料的缓冲区的储存长度;
  • RX bytes, TX bytes:总接收、传送的位元组总量